Allwinner DT changes for 4.11

Required Properties:
|
||||
-compatible: One of: "x-powers,axp202-usb-power-supply"
|
||||
"x-powers,axp221-usb-power-supply"
|
||||
"x-powers,axp223-usb-power-supply"
|
||||
|
||||
The AXP223 PMIC shares most of its behaviour with the AXP221 but has slight
|
||||
variations such as the former being able to set the VBUS power supply max
|
||||
current to 100mA, unlike the latter.
|
||||
|
||||
This node is a subnode of the axp20x PMIC.
